The Postal Museum in Vaduz is a must-visit for philatelists and history buffs alike. Located in the city center, it houses an extensive collection of Liechtenstein's famous postage stamps, which are prized for their artistic designs and limited editions. The museum traces the evolution of postal services in the principality, from early horse-drawn mail coaches to modern digital communications. Interactive exhibits allow visitors to design their own stamps or see rare specimens under magnification. The museum also highlights how stamp sales have contributed to Liechtenstein's economy and international reputation. A small gift shop offers current issues and souvenirs.
